E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ures a moment of humor and satire in the world of justice. Taken from Daumier's famous cartoon series "Les Gens de justice" published in "Charivari" on August 15,1845, this particular image showcases the artist's wit and keen observation. In the scene depicted, a lawyer is seen pleading his case in court while sound asleep. Daumier masterfully portrays the absurdity of a legal professional dozing off during such an important moment. The exaggerated features and comical expressions add to the overall charm of this caricature. Daumier's work often served as social commentary, using satire to shed light on various aspects of French society. In this instance, he playfully mocks lawyers and their trade by highlighting their supposed lackadaisical attitude towards their clients' cases.
